List of reptiles of Latvia

This is a list of the reptile species recorded in Latvia. The Latvian reptile fauna totals 7 species.[1]

The following categories are used to highlight specific species' conservation status as assessed by the Red Data book of Latvia:

0 categoryExtinctDepleted species – species that are not found in the last 50 years.
1st categoryNearly extinctDepleted species – species that are threatened with extinction and are rare.
2nd categoryCritically EndangeredDiminishing species – species which individual number rapidly decreases.
3rd categoryEndangeredRare species – species that are of rare occurrence in small numbers.
4th categoryVulnerableLittle known or insufficiently explored species.
